How many multiracial students were enrolled in International Leadership of Texas (ILTEXAS) School District in 2022-23 school year?

There were 650 multiracial students enrolled in International Leadership of Texas (ILTEXAS) School District in the 2022-23 school year, 4.4% less than the previous year, according to the Texas Education Agency.

Data showed that International Leadership of Texas (ILTEXAS) School District welcomed 22,139 students during the 2022-23 school year. Among them, multiracial students comprised 2.9% of the student body to be one of the least represented ethnicities in the district.

International Leadership of Texas (ILTEXAS) School District roughly covers schools within Dallas County and has a main office in Richardson.

Among the 35 schools in International Leadership of Texas (ILTEXAS) School District, Iltexas College Station Elementary recorded the highest enrollment of multiracial students in the 2022-23 school year, with a total of 51 students.
